Podcast Description
Chaos to Clarity is a podcast where entrepreneurs share the stories behind their business journeys. Not the pitch-decks or polished versions, but the real, raw moments where things got messy, uncertain, or deeply personal.
It's not about advice. It's not about success formulas. It's about the emotional and operational reality of building something inside a small or medium enterprise.

Every business owner wants more leads. Most of them are chasing the wrong 3%.
In this episode, Piyush Thacker talks with Bron Watson, CEO of The Social Coach and founder of The Serenity Project. Bron has been building and mentoring online businesses for 14 years. In 2017 she was diagnosed with breast cancer while running a successful mastermind. She shut the business model down overnight during chemotherapy, with no plan B, and rebuilt. In 2023 a second cancer diagnosis, this time incurable, led her to create The Serenity Project and begin writing a book, ”Be Where Your Feet Are”, due September 2025.
In this conversation Bron explains the 63 rule: why only 3 people in any room are ready to buy today, why the next 60 are your real opportunity, and why selling at the wrong moment kills every relationship you have built. She walks through organic social media as a business foundation, how to run drip campaigns that build trust instead of irritating people, and why she describes herself as the Chief Coffee Drinker rather than a social media expert.
